NCT06556862
Exploration of Dalpiciclib Plus HDACi in HR+/HER2- Advanced Breast Cancer After Failure of CDK4/6 Inhibitor
Phase 2 trial testing Dalpiciclib in HR+/HER2- Advanced Breast Cancer in 155 participants. Not yet recruiting.

Who can join
18 and older, any sex, with HR+/HER2- Advanced Breast Cancer. Patients with the condition only — healthy volunteers not accepted.
Sponsor's own description
A phase II study to explore the efficacy and safety of dalpiciclib plus HDACi in HR+/HER2- advanced breast cancer after the failure of CDK4/6 inhibitor therapy.
